York is one of England's most historic and picturesque cities, with a heritage that stretches back to Roman times. The city is famous for York Minster, one of the largest Gothic cathedrals in northern Europe, as well as its well-preserved medieval walls and charming cobbled streets. Visitors can explore attractions such as The Shambles, JORVIK Viking Centre, and the National Railway Museum. Traditional Yorkshire cuisine and afternoon tea remain popular among tourists and locals alike. York's rich history, stunning architecture, and cultural attractions make it one of the most visited cities in the United Kingdom.
